Property advisor Savills has confirmed that Pramerica Real Estate Investors is selling the 16,770 m2 Tour Vista office building in La Défense in Paris. The move was reported last week by PropertyEU.

Savills and CB Richard Ellis have been co-instructed to sell the building located at 52 Quai de Dion Bouton, Puteaux.

The property, which overlooks the River Seine, has 22 floors and was redeveloped in 2007. It is fully let to three international firms Eurogroup Consulting, Reed Expositions and Progress Software.

Boris Cappelle, director in the investment team at Savills Paris office, says: 'Tour Vista sits in a prime riverside location in the business centre of Paris fully let to strong tenants.'

Pramerica is the European real estate arm of the real estate investment and management business of US-based Prudential Financial. The company manages $46 bn (EUR 32 bn) in gross real estate assets on behalf of more than 490 clients worldwide.
